PROGRAM
 
Los Prietos Scholarship Program
 
 
 
Today's program involved our annual Los Prietos check presentation. The program is administered by the probation department and helps boys and girls with a troubled background. Erin Cross spoke to the membership about new innovations and programs that are currently being used and the many success stories that have resulted. She then answered questions from the audience afterwards.
